Alethea Jackson

January 21, 1957 - June 14, 2026

Burial Date June 22, 2026

Alethea Marie Freeman was born in Wilmington, NC, January 21, 1957 to Lawerence and Elizabeth B. Freeman.  Alethea moved to Charlotte, NC at the age of twenty-one, where she was a resident until her passing.

Alethea attended and graduated from New Hanover High School in 1975.  She went on to attend Winston Salem State University, where she met the love of her life and later married Marvin Jerome Jackson.  Alethea worked many jobs as a Department Supervisor.  She was currently employed at First Union, now Wells Fargo, in the Annuities Department

Alethea enjoyed traveling, spending time with family and playing games.

She is preceded in death by her husband of 40 years, Marvin J. Jackson and her father Lawerence H. Freeman.

She leaves to cherish her memories her mother, Elizabeth B. Freeman, three sisters Ernestine Freeman, Minnie Freeman and Elizabeth R. Freeman, uncle, Jospeh Pina, aunts, MaryLee Chapman and Vanilla Heath, step-daughter, Erica Cuthbertson, step-grandson, Jalien Byers (Kamren), brother-in-law’s, Michael Jackson, Victor Ward, sister-in-law’s, Diane Ward, Wanda Houston (Chavis), nieces, Meshea Davis, Ki’Anda, Ki’Tria and Alexis Freeman, nephews, Mario Freeman and Ki’Quan Freeman, goddaughter, Myicha Drakeford, heart-son, Lamar McCutched, best friend, Antoinette Drakford, and a host of great nieces, nephews and friends.
